How to Optimize Your Dating App Profile
Your dating app profile is your first impression. Here’s how you can optimize it to attract more matches and enhance your chances of finding a compatible partner:
To start, download a reputable dating app that caters to your specific preferences. Tinder and Meetic are popular choices in Portugal. Once you’ve downloaded the app, the first step is to set up your profile.
Choosing the Right Photos
Selecting the right photos is crucial:
- Quality: Ensure your photos are clear, high-resolution images. Blurry or pixelated images give a unprofessional appearance.
- Variety: Include a mix of photos showing different aspects of your personality and lifestyle. For instance, a photo at a social event, one in a casual setting, and a professional shot.
- First photo: Your first photo should be a clear headshot or a picture that reflects your day-to-day activities.
Remember to avoid overly casual or extreme photos that might send the wrong message.
Crafting Your Bio
Your bio is your opportunity to stand out:
- Be authentic: Share your genuine interests and hobbies. Authenticity attracts genuine connections.
- Be concise: Keep your bio to a few short lines. Use bullet points if necessary to highlight key information.
- Include a hook: End with an engaging sentence or a question that encourages others to reach out to you.
For example, “Avid hiker and coffee lover. Searching for someone who enjoys a good conversation as much as I do. Looking to explore Portugal together.”
Setting Your Preferences
Setting up your preferences helps the app match you with people who share your interests:
- Age range: Specify the age range that you’re interested in.
- Location: Indicate your preferred city or area within Portugal.
- Interests: Select hobbies and activities that you’re passionate about. This helps in matching you with like-minded individuals.
Tips for Successful Conversations
Once your profile is set up and you start receiving matches, engaging in successful conversations is the next critical step. Here’s how to make your interactions smooth and effective:
Opening a conversation is often the hardest part. Here are some tips to break the ice:
Starting the Conversation
Use a friendly, casual approach:
- Reference their profile: Mention something from their profile to show you’ve read it. For example, “I noticed you’re into hiking. Do you have a favorite trail?”
- Ask open-ended questions: Questions that require more than a yes/no answer can keep the conversation going. For instance, “What’s your favorite thing to do in your free time?”
- Be genuine: Don’t try to impress with false statements. Being yourself will attract someone who appreciates you for who you really are.
Maintaining the Conversation
Keep the dialogue flowing:
- Follow-up questions: If they mention something interesting, ask more about it. For example, if they mention they love cooking, ask which cuisine they prefer the most.
- Share about yourself: Balance the conversation by sharing something about your own interests or experiences.
- Stay positive: Keep the tone light and positive. Avoid controversial topics or anything too personal too soon.
Transitioning to a Date
Once you’ve exchanged a few messages and both parties are interested, it’s time to suggest meeting up:
- Suggest casual settings: Start with low-pressure venues like a coffee shop or a park.
- Be clear about your intentions: Let them know you’re interested in getting to know them better in person.
- Be respectful: If they’re not interested, respect their decision and don’t push for a meeting.
Practical FAQ
What should I do if I’m not getting matches?
If you’re not receiving many matches, consider the following steps:
- Review your profile: Ensure your photos and bio are attractive and reflect your interests accurately.
- Try different locations: Adjust your app’s location settings to a nearby city or area where there might be more singles.
- Update the app: An outdated app might not be pulling the latest users. Ensure your app is up to date.
- Be proactive: Don’t just wait for matches. Send messages to profiles that interest you.
If these changes don’t help, consider reaching out to customer support for app-specific issues.
How can I avoid common pitfalls in mobile dating?
Here are some common pitfalls and tips to avoid them:
- Oversharing personal information: Be cautious about sharing details like your home address or financial information until you’ve met in person a few times.
- Ignoring red flags: If someone shows disinterest or inappropriate behavior, don’t ignore it and consider moving on.
- Being too pushy: If the other person isn’t interested in meeting up or is very reserved, don’t insist. Respect their boundaries.
Safety is paramount. Always prioritize your personal safety.
